New Delhi 08-02-2025: The early trends of Delhi poll results on Saturday saw BJP leader Ramesh Bidhuri ridicule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) due to its deteriorating performance within the capital. The BJP candidate at Kalkaji revealed during early voting results that the Saffron party crossed the winning benchmark which indicated their potential victory.
According to Ramesh Bidhuri “AAPda is going while BJP will establish power in Delhi.” He highlights that the ten-year control of AAP by Delhi has shown their inadequate accomplishments.
Bidhuri denounced Kejriwal’s leadership by stating that the Arvind Kejriwal party collapsed because it neglected its promise commitments and offered uncontrolled free items.
The second victory of Kejriwal occurred because he handed out free benefits combined with deception through false promises. During the previous ten years his government faced exposure. In the past ten years in Delhi Kejriwal has not accomplished any work according to Ramesh Bidhuri.
The BJP candidate and potential future CM leader Bidhuri confirmed that public service rather than pursuit of political position will lead to the BJP victory in Delhi.
The team exists to serve the public and desires no position such as Chief Minister he explained.
Early Election Trends: BJP Leads in Delhi
Ramesh Bidhuri maintains a lead in Kalkaji constituency as Election Commission data shows at that time Atishi was trailing. The BJP maintains a position ahead in 38 seats whereas AAP currently leads in 27 seats as the two parties battle for control.
The Election Commission of India website shows BJP maintaining an strong initial advantage which indicates the party might take control of Delhi political power following the years of AAP government.
